Revolutionary Protein Folding Predictions Transform Scientific Research

Google AI's AlphaFold system has fundamentally changed the landscape of biological research by solving one of science's most challenging problems: predicting protein structures. This breakthrough has provided researchers with unprecedented insights into the building blocks of life, enabling faster drug discovery and more targeted therapeutic approaches. The system has successfully predicted the structures of over 200 million proteins, representing virtually all known proteins across different species. Scientists worldwide now have access to this vast database through the AlphaFold Protein Structure Database, accelerating research that previously required years of laboratory work. The implications extend beyond basic research, with pharmaceutical companies using these predictions to develop new medications more efficiently and cost-effectively.

Medical Diagnostic Tools Enhance Healthcare Delivery

  • Google AI's medical imaging algorithms can detect diabetic retinopathy with 90% accuracy, matching or exceeding specialist ophthalmologists
  • The company's skin condition detection tool identifies 288 different dermatological conditions from smartphone photos
  • AI-powered mammography screening reduces false positives by 5.7% while improving cancer detection rates by 2.7%
  • Google's pathology AI assists in identifying prostate cancer in tissue samples with greater precision than traditional methods
  • The Med-PaLM chatbot demonstrates medical knowledge comparable to healthcare professionals in answering clinical questions
